Israeli authorities have indicted Mohammad Abd al-Ghani, a 20-year-old resident of Nahf in the Galilee, on terror charges. Abd al-Ghani is accused of pledging allegiance to the Islamic State (ISIS), attempting to acquire a handgun, and planning to carry out an attack against Israel Defense Forces (IDF) soldiers in Karmiel.

The arrest, a result of a joint investigation by the Israel Police and the Shin Bet (Israel Security Agency), occurred roughly a month prior to the indictment. During his apprehension, materials including posters and symbols affiliated with ISIS were seized, further substantiating the charges. The Northern District Attorneyโ€™s Office has requested his detention until the conclusion of legal proceedings.

This incident is part of a broader concern within Israel regarding its own citizens, particularly Arab citizens, who have sworn loyalty to ISIS in recent years. While many are apprehended before they can execute attacks, the phenomenon persists. The Shin Bet and Israel Police have emphasized their commitment to decisively thwarting any activities by Israeli citizens acting on behalf of terrorist organizations against the state, underscoring the ongoing security challenges faced by Israel.
